WARNING - Unattended children/animals/incapacitated persons
Never leave children, animals, or incapacitated persons unattended in your vehicle. An enclosed vehicle can become extremely hot, causing death or severe injury to unattended children, animals, or incapacitated persons who cannot escape the vehicle.
With the door lock button To unlock a door, pull the door lock button (1) to the “Unlock” position. The red mark on the button will be visible.
Impact sensing door unlock system (if equipped) All doors will automatically unlock when an impact causes the air bags to deploy. Auto door lock/unlock feature (if equipped) • All doors will automatically lock when the transmission shift lever is shifted out of P (Park).
